Category:GO:0038002 ! endocrine signaling
name: endocrine signaling
namespace: biological_process
def: "The transfer of information from one cell to another, where an endocrine hormone is transported from the signal-producing cell to the receiving cell via the circulatory system (via blood, lymph or cerebrospinal fluid). The signaling cell and the receiving cell are often distant to each other." [GOC:mtg_signaling_feb11, ISBN:0199264678, ISBN:3527303782]
comment: This term should be used with caution, and only used when the signaling between cells has been clearly distinguished from paracrine signaling.
synonym: "endocrine signalling" EXACT [GOC:bf]
is_a: GO:0007267 ! cell-cell signaling
relationship:part_of: GO:0050886 ! endocrine process
